true在数据库上是什么意思
-
在数据库上,"true"通常指的是一个布尔值或者一个逻辑真值。布尔值是表示真假的数据类型,只有两个可能的取值:真(true)或假(false)。在数据库中,布尔值常用于表示某个条件是否满足或某个事件是否发生。
下面是关于"true"在数据库中的几个方面的解释:
-
布尔数据类型:在很多数据库系统中,布尔值被定义为一种数据类型,用于存储逻辑真值。通常,布尔值只占用一个字节的存储空间,因为它只有两个可能的取值。
-
条件判断:在数据库查询语言(例如SQL)中,"true"常常用于条件判断。当某个条件为真时,可以使用"true"来表示这个条件成立。例如,在SQL中可以使用"WHERE"子句来筛选满足某个条件的记录,条件可以是一个布尔表达式,当该表达式为真时,相应的记录会被选中。
-
约束条件:在数据库中,可以使用约束条件来限制某些列的取值范围。例如,可以定义一个布尔类型的列,并在其上设置约束条件,使其只能取"true"或"false"。这样可以确保数据的完整性和一致性。
-
布尔运算:在数据库查询中,可以使用布尔运算符来组合和操作布尔值。例如,可以使用逻辑运算符(如AND、OR、NOT)来连接多个布尔表达式,从而得到更复杂的条件判断结果。
-
空值处理:在数据库中,有时某些数据可能不存在或者未知,此时可以使用"true"或"false"来表示空值。例如,在某些数据库系统中,使用"true"表示存在,"false"表示不存在,可以方便地处理空值的情况。
总之,"true"在数据库上通常表示布尔值或逻辑真值,用于条件判断、约束条件、布尔运算和空值处理等方面。
1年前 -
-
在数据库中,true是一个布尔值,表示真或者是真实的。它通常用于表示一个逻辑条件为真或一个字段的值为真。
在关系型数据库中,true通常用于表示一个条件语句或一个查询的结果为真。例如,在一个学生表中,可以使用一个条件语句来筛选出年龄大于18岁的学生,条件语句可以写为"age > 18",如果一个学生的年龄大于18岁,则该条件为真,返回true。
在文档型数据库中,true可以用于表示一个文档的某个字段的值为真。例如,一个文档中有一个字段叫做"is_active",表示该文档对应的记录是否处于活动状态,如果该字段的值为true,表示该记录处于活动状态。
在编程语言中,true通常用于表示一个逻辑条件为真。例如,在Java中,可以使用布尔变量来存储true或false的值,用于控制程序的流程。在条件语句中,如果判断条件为true,则执行相应的代码块,否则执行其他的代码块。
总之,true在数据库中表示一个逻辑条件或字段值为真,它是一种用于表示真实情况的布尔值。
1年前 -
在数据库中,"true"是一个布尔值,表示一个逻辑真值。布尔值是一种逻辑类型,只有两个可能的值:true(真)和false(假)。在数据库中,布尔值通常用于表示条件的真假,用于逻辑运算和条件判断。
在数据库中,"true"可以用于不同的上下文中,具体的意义取决于使用场景。下面将介绍几种常见的使用方式。
-
逻辑运算:
在逻辑运算中,"true"用于表示逻辑表达式的真值。例如,可以使用"true"来表示条件的成立或逻辑关系的正确。在使用逻辑运算符(如AND、OR、NOT)进行条件判断时,可以使用"true"来表示条件为真。 -
条件判断:
在条件判断中,"true"用于表示条件的真值。例如,在编写SQL查询语句中,可以使用"true"来表示某个条件成立,从而过滤出满足条件的数据行。 -
布尔字段:
在数据库表中,可以定义一个布尔类型的字段来存储布尔值。该字段只能存储"true"或"false",用于表示某个条件是否成立。例如,可以在用户表中添加一个"isActive"字段,用于表示用户是否激活。当用户激活时,该字段的值为"true",否则为"false"。 -
布尔函数:
数据库中也提供了一些布尔函数,用于对布尔值进行操作和判断。例如,可以使用布尔函数来判断两个布尔值的逻辑关系,或者对布尔值进行逻辑运算。
总而言之,"true"在数据库中表示布尔值的真,用于逻辑运算、条件判断和布尔字段的设置。具体的意义和用法取决于数据库的实现和使用场景。
1年前 -